site stats

Implement stack using doubly linked list

Witryna24 cze 2024 · C Program to Implement Stack using linked list - A stack is an abstract data structure that contains a collection of elements. Stack implements the LIFO … WitrynaRemarks. LinkedList is a general-purpose linked list. It supports enumerators and implements the ICollection interface, consistent with other collection classes in the .NET Framework. LinkedList provides separate nodes of type LinkedListNode, so insertion and removal are O (1) operations.

Introduction to Doubly Linked List - GeeksForGeeks

Witryna8 mar 2016 · Demonstrates in Javascript a simple implementation of a Stack using a doubly linked list. Witryna8 lis 2015 · Write a C program to implement stack data structure using linked list with push and pop operation. In this post I will explain stack implementation using linked list in C language. In my previous post, I covered how to implement stack data structure using array in C language. Here, in this post we will learn about stack … flowing pant suits https://lomacotordental.com

Implement a stack using singly linked list - GeeksforGeeks

Witryna11 sty 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. Witryna25 lut 2024 · I am having difficulty figuring out how to implement the rule of 5 in my doubly linked list class. I get the concept of them, it's just lost with how to code it. I have attempted the destructor and copy operator, but at a stand still going forward with the rest. Any help/guidance is appreciated, thanks. destructor/copy: Witryna18 wrz 2014 · Add a comment. 4. removeLast () assigns last to temp, which may be null. If the list is empty, you will call toString () on null. Otherwise, it is a pretty well made … greencastle iac

c - Stack Simulation with Double Linked List - Stack Overflow

Category:Implement a stack using singly linked list - GeeksforGeeks

Tags:Implement stack using doubly linked list

Implement stack using doubly linked list

Linked List Data Structure - Programiz

WitrynaTo implement a stack using a doubly-linked list, we make some changes to make it work as a stack. Here the top of the stack is the head of the linked list. Initially, the … Witryna18 wrz 2014 · Add a comment. 4. removeLast () assigns last to temp, which may be null. If the list is empty, you will call toString () on null. Otherwise, it is a pretty well made list. I would change the names of your functions/class. DoublyLinkList becomes DoublyLinkedList. addFirst becomes pushFront. removeFirst becomes popFront.

Implement stack using doubly linked list

Did you know?

Witryna16 gru 2024 · It uses the concept of checking for a Node with given Data in a linked list. Create Record: It is as simple as creating a new node in the Empty Linked list or inserting a new node in a non-Empty linked list. Search Record: Search a Record is similar to searching for a key in the linked list. Here in the student record key is the … Witryna23 lut 2024 · The most recently used section is represented by the Doubly Linked list. Other Data structures like Stack, Hash Table, and Binary Tree can also be applied by …

WitrynaDoubly Linked List Program in C - Doubly Linked List is a variation of Linked list in which navigation is possible in both ways, either forward and backward easily as compared to Single Linked List. ... Stack; DSA - Expression Parsing; DSA - Queue; Searching Techniques; DSA - Linear Search; DSA - Binary Search; DSA - … Witryna28 gru 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

Witryna1 wrz 2011 · To actually make a new node you need to do something like: struct node * cur = malloc (sizeof (struct node)); cur->data = number; cur->prev = NULL; cur … Witryna19 sty 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

Witryna16 lut 2024 · Full Stack Development with React & Node JS(Live) Java Backend Development(Live) Android App Development with Kotlin(Live) Python Backend Development with Django(Live) Machine Learning and Data Science. Complete Data Science Program(Live) Mastering Data Analytics; New Courses. Python Backend …

Witryna8 paź 2024 · This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ters. flowing pant suits for womenWitrynaCoding Ninjas greencastle hondaWitrynaStack is a linear data structure that follows the Last in, First Out Principle (LIFO). Stack can be represented using nodes of a linked list. Stack supports operations such as … greencastle hospital indianaWitrynaLinked List Implementation of Stack in C. We know about the stack and how to implement it using an array. In this lesson, we will learn how to implement the stack using a singly linked list. We also know that there are two operations possible on the stack, push and pop. See the image given below to clearly understand how to … flowing patchwork trousershttp://qrpdxpropagationantennas.com/creating-a-hash-table-using-nodes-and-links-java greencastle iaWitryna17 mar 2024 · Stack and doubly linked lists are two important data structures with their own benefits. Stack is a data structure that follows the LIFO technique and can be implemented using arrays or linked list data structures. Doubly linked list has the … flowing pastel bridesmaids dressesWitryna11 sty 2024 · To implement a stack using the singly linked list concept, all the singly linked list operations should be performed based on Stack operations LIFO(last in … greencastle humane shelter